Copyright Infringement
The unauthorized use or reproduction of copyrighted material without the consent of the copyright owner.
Copyright Act
A law that protects the original works of authorship, including literary, dramatic, musical, and certain other intellectual works from unauthorized use.
Trademark Dilution
A situation where a trademark's distinctiveness or renown is compromised by its unauthorized use on products that do not compete with, but still diminish its unique identity.
